Antheacheridae

Antheacheridae is a family of cyclopoid copepods in the order Cyclopoida. There are at least four genera and about seven described species in Antheacheridae.[1][2]

Genera

These four genera belong to the family Antheacheridae:

  • Antheacheres Sars M., 1857
  • Coelotrophus Ho, Katsumi & Honma, 1981
  • Gastroecus Hansen, 1886
  • Staurosoma Will, 1844
